Trans-β-methylstyrene exhibits potential exothermic hazards at higher temperatures.
Used in the preparation of exo-chromans by the oxa analogue of the Povarov reaction and also in the epoxidation reaction of an oxidant solution with a solution of dichloromethane, where nickel is used as a catalyst and benzyltributylammonium bromide as a phase-transfer agent.
